Capacitive Ceramic Pressure Sensors Market Analysis

The Capacitive Ceramic Pressure Sensors Market was valued at USD 772.12 million in 2020 and is expected to reach USD 1,205.93 million by 2026, registering a CAGR of 7.34% during the forecast period (2021-2026).   • Pressure sensors with a capacitive cell have been designed to offer exceptional and accurate results than the existing equipment. The distinct advantages of ceramic material allow sensors to provide long-term stability and reliability, with high resistance to pressure. These have vital importance in the industry, owing to their excellent inert nature to corrosion and abrasion. This increased stability in testing environments has resulted in capacitive ceramic pressure sensors witnessing an increasing range of applications across various industries.
  • In recent years, pressure sensors are among the most widely used sensors in the industrial sectors, which are common in various industrial automatic control environments, including water conservancy and hydropower, railway transportation, intelligent buildings, automatic production control, aerospace, petrochemical, oil wells, Power, ships, machine tools, pipelines, etc.
  • The market outlook studied is positive and is expected to grow significantly due to the emergence of enhanced applications in high-growth sectors, such as healthcare and machine handling. These sensors offer better price-performance than other forms of sensors by relying on economies of scale advantages. The growth of capacitive ceramic pressure sensors has been driven by medical, industrial, and automotive applications, majorly in oil and gas industries, marine industry, and chemical industry.
  • Further, the growth of factory automation in Europe, the Middle East, and Africa and the growing adoption of smart automobiles drive the capacitive ceramic pressure sensor market in these regions. These regions witness high activities of mergers and partnerships. For instance, Pewatron AG merged with Angst+Pfister Group to form a new brand, Angst+Pfister Sensors and Power, to expand its line of sensors and other power electronics-related components in March 2021.
  • Moreover, Piezoresistive type ceramic pressure sensors are among the most common types of pressure sensors. They use the change in electrical resistance of a material when stretched to measure the pressure. Such sensors are suitable for a variety of applications owing to their simplicity and robustness. Apart from these, there is various type of pressure sensors available in the market which find application in specific equipment & industries as well as environments; however, these pressure sensors are cost-effective, and with the proliferation of MEMS technology the price of the sensors has declined significantly over the last few years and have vast applications in consumer electronics.
